President Donald Trump has pledged to increase food aid to Gaza amid reports of severe hunger and ongoing conflict in the region. During a meeting in Scotland with the European Union Commission President, Trump expressed frustration that the United States does not receive recognition for its humanitarian contributions, noting that the country has already provided significant financial support for food and supplies. He also called on other nations to step up their aid efforts, emphasizing that the crisis in Gaza is an international issue, not just an American one. Trump criticized the challenges of delivering aid, citing concerns about theft and distribution, and reiterated his commitment to providing further assistance while urging global cooperation.
